A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 - 使用 semaphore 或带缓冲的 channel 控制最大并发请求数 - 结合 context 实现请求级别的超时控制 - 对失败调用进行退避重试,避免雪崩效应 优化序列化协议提升传输效率 默认的 Gob 序列化较慢且体积大,替换为更高效的格式可显著降低延迟。
这对于处理 Shopify Webhook 请求和其他需要访问请求头的场景至关重要。
小数据量且需要格式化推荐PhpSpreadsheet;大数据导出优先考虑CSV。
然而,自Go 1.5版本起,Go团队对跨平台编译机制进行了重大改进,使其成为语言的内置功能,操作变得异常简单和直观,无需任何额外的工具或复杂的配置。
它通常会实现 http.Handler 接口的 ServeHTTP 方法,作为主HTTP请求处理器。
在机器学习项目的开发过程中,我们经常会训练多个模型并比较它们的性能。
包含头文件与定义set 使用 set 前必须包含对应的头文件: #include <set> 然后可以定义一个 set 对象。
... 2 查看详情 a = np.array([[1, 2], [3, 4]]) b = np.array([[5, 6]]) # 按行拼接(上下堆叠) result1 = np.concatenate((a, b), axis=0) print(result1) # [[1 2] # [3 4] # [5 6]] 按列拼接(左右拼接),注意 b 需要转成列向量或调整形状 b_col = np.array([[5], [6]]) result2 = np.concatenate((a, b_col), axis=1) print(result2) [[1 2 5] [3 4 6]] 立即学习“Python免费学习笔记(深入)”; 常见注意事项 参与拼接的数组必须在非连接轴上的维度大小一致 如果维度不匹配会报错:ValueError: all the input arrays must have same number of dimensions and shape 可以连接两个以上数组:np.concatenate((a, b, c)) 对于常见的垂直和水平拼接,也可以使用 np.vstack() 和 np.hstack() 简化操作 基本上就这些,掌握 axis 参数和形状匹配原则就能正确使用 concatenate。
'; }当用户通过表单提交地址(例如,your-page/?origin=北京市),并且该表单提交到当前页面时,custom_set_origin_cookie函数会执行,并尝试设置originCookie。
在PHP开发中,数组遍历是日常操作中最常见的任务之一。
三、index.php:路由入口与调度 index.php 是整个路由系统的核心调度器。
在PHP中,日期格式转换是一个常见的任务。
这意味着你可以在函数内部修改指针所指向的数据,这种修改会影响原始变量。
std::transform 简洁高效,是替代手动 for 循环进行数据转换的首选方法。
然而,其成功实施高度依赖于所选PDF生成工具对 title 属性的兼容性。
*`self.assertRaisesRegex(expected_exception, expected_regex, callable_obj, args, kwargs)` 或者上下文管理器形式: with self.assertRaisesRegex(expected_exception, expected_regex) as cm: 用途: 除了验证异常类型,还能验证异常消息是否符合特定的正则表达式模式。
此时,你可以使用 sizeof 运算符来获取其长度:#include <iostream> int main() { int static_arr[] = {1, 2, 3, 4, 5}; // 编译器自动推断大小 // 或者 int static_arr[5] = {1, 2, 3, 4, 5}; // sizeof(static_arr) 获取整个数组占用的字节数 // sizeof(static_arr[0]) 获取单个元素占用的字节数 // 两者相除即为元素个数 size_t length = sizeof(static_arr) / sizeof(static_arr[0]); std::cout << "静态数组的长度是: " << length << std::endl; // 输出 5 return 0; }这里 sizeof(static_arr) 返回的是整个数组在内存中占据的总字节数,而 sizeof(static_arr[0]) 返回的是数组中第一个元素(也是任意一个元素)所占据的字节数。
如果您的 ExampleLibrary 依赖于其他组件(如数据库连接、日志服务等),您可以在 exampleService 方法中注入这些依赖。
由于我们在HTML中使用了 f_hobby[] 作为 name 属性,PHP会将这些值存储在 $_POST['f_hobby'] 中,它是一个数组。
优先使用索引数组而非关联数组进行遍历 避免在大数组中使用 array_search() 或 in_array() 及时释放大变量:unset($largeArray) 使用生成器(yield)处理大数据集,降低内存占用 例如,读取大文件时使用生成器: function getLines($file) { $f = fopen($file, 'r'); while ($line = fgets($f)) { yield $line; } fclose($f); } 基本上就这些。
本文链接:http://www.komputia.com/397014_186a55.html